A group of cooks from Buffalo Bill's Wild West Show stands near a group of large kettles for boiling water in a camp for the show. The man on the far right wears along white coat. The man in the center holds a long pole with a round bucket at one end. Another man in the left midground carries two large buckets toward the kettles. In the background, numerous people walk down streets lined with buildings. In the right background, a woman walks in front of a store window. Striped awnings hang over the storefront. The Wild West Show reportedly employed seven cooks, two pastry chefs and two butchers to prepare three meals a day for about 700 people.
